A large water bowl is the centerpiece of this Islamic-style courtyard garden in Hertfordshire, England. The clients of landscape designer Fiona Green of Green Tree Garden Design previously resided in the Middle East and wanted their own English garden to reflect the styles of the former home. Adhering to the classic principles of Islamic garden design, Green designed a courtyard with a water feature in one corner with a fresh summerhouse in the corner, which may be seen from the courtyard seating area. Green finished the renovation by substituting the crops with specimens offering yearlong jewel-tone colors, in addition to structure and odor.

Tasked with respecting the 1959 mid-century contemporary origins of the home, (fer) studio, LLP oversaw site improvements of a Sherman Oaks hilltop home owned by Davis Factor, photographer and creator of Smashbox. Maintaining its post-and-beam construction and rhythm, (fer) studio inserted a carport, cabana, and a gym with a private patio serving the master suite. On the way, Factor bought the house next door and his home was expanded to incorporate a 2,700-square-foot guest home.

Together with landscape architect Victoria Pakshong of [place] landscape collaborative, (fer) studio made a strategy for the enlarged property's natural upslope. A railroad-tie path traverses the whole width of the property, and also the enlarged entryway/ driveway is made from concrete pavers and permeable Grasscrete. The pool and outside action zones are made with an emphasis on the flat lines of their property, maintaining a low profile so that nothing beats that amazing view.
